Strong's #2037 - הָרֻם
Transliteration
Hârum
Phonetics
haw-room'
Origin
pass. participle of the same as (H2036)
Parts of Speech
proper masculine noun
TWOT
None
Definition
- Brown-Driver-Briggs
- Strong
Brown-Driver-Briggs' Definition
- Harum = "exalted"
- a man of Judah, father of Aharhel

Brown-Driver-Briggs Expanded Definition
הָרֻם proper name, masculine a Judaite (DHM Epigr. Denkm. 59 compare Sabean proper name הרם, הרמה, Arabic proper name
, etc.) 1 Chronicles 4:8.
הָרָם see בֵּית הָרָם above

Gesenius' Hebrew and Chaldee Definition
הָרֻם (“made high”), [Harum], pr.n. m., 1 Chronicles 4:8.
